    3D NAND Memory Market Types Insights

    The US 3D NAND Memory Market is segmented into various types, primarily including Single-Level Cell (SLC), Multi-Level Cell (MLC), and Triple-Level Cell (TLC). Each of these types plays a crucial role in shaping the market landscape and influencing product applications across industries. Single-Level Cell (SLC) technology is known for its high performance and reliability, storing one bit per cell, which makes it particularly appealing for enterprise applications that require rapid data access and minimal error rates. This type is often utilized in applications where speed is paramount, such as in caching mechanisms and performance-oriented scenarios.

    Transitioning to Multi-Level Cell (MLC), this technology stores two bits per cell, thus offering a compromise between capacity and performance. 

    MLC NAND flash memory has become increasingly popular in consumer electronics, such as smartphones and tablets, due to its ability to provide a balance of cost and space efficiency while still delivering acceptable performance for everyday applications. The demand for MLC is driven by the need for more storage in smaller devices as consumer preferences shift towards high-capacity solutions without a significant increase in price.

    Triple-Level Cell (TLC), which allows for three bits per cell, constitutes a significant part of the market as it maximizes storage density and reduces costs, making it highly attractive for applications that are less performance-intensive but require large volumes of data storage. 

    TLC is predominantly used in consumer products like solid-state drives (SSDs) for personal computers and cloud storage solutions. The significant rise in data generation and storage demands in sectors such as social media, online gaming, and big data analytics has propelled the importance of TLC technologies, making them vital in catering to the growing consumer data needs.The trends in the US 3D NAND Memory Market indicate a continuous shift towards higher-capacity solutions as consumers and enterprises alike seek to enhance data storage capabilities.

    Industry Developments

    Recent developments in the US 3D NAND Memory Market have been notable, particularly with Micron Technology announcing an increase in production capacity for their 3D NAND products in September 2023, aiming to meet growing demand in consumer electronics. In the same month, Western Digital revealed plans to expand their collaboration with Kioxia to enhance their NAND supply chain amid increasing competition from Asian manufacturers. Current affairs indicate that SK Hynix is also focusing on advancing their 3D NAND technology, with investments made for Research and Development initiatives to enhance their product lineup. 

    Notably, in July 2023, Intel and Micron Technology entered into a partnership to jointly develop next-generation memory technologies, signaling a strategic alliance to bolster market position. As the market continues to grow, the valuation of companies like Seagate Technology and Marvell Technology has seen a significant rise, enhancing their competitive standing in the sector. Over the past couple of years, Toshiba and Nanya Technology have also focused on expanding their market reach, contributing to the evolving landscape of the US 3D NAND Memory Market.
